Ceremony held to repatriate remains believed to be of US servicemen


A ceremony was held at Da Nang International Airport, the central city of the same name on July 16 to repatriate four sets of remains believed to be of US soldiers missing in action (MIAs) during the war in Vietnam. The event, the 166th of its kind, saw the attendance of representatives from the Vietnam Office for Seeking Missing Persons (VNOSMP), the Ministries of Foreign Affairs, National Defence, and Public Security of Vietnam, and the People’s Committee of Khanh Hoa province.
